Package systextil.dao

Class Tamanho

java.lang.Object
systextil.dao.Tamanho

public class Tamanho extends Object
Representa a tabela BASI_020
  • Field Details

    • basi030_nivel030

      public final String basi030_nivel030
    • basi030_referenc

      public final String basi030_referenc
    • tamanho_ref

      public final String tamanho_ref
    • descr_tam_refer

      public final String descr_tam_refer
    • peso_liquido

      public final double peso_liquido
    • artigo_cotas

      public final int artigo_cotas
    • ordem_compra

      public final String ordem_compra
    • rendimento

      public final br.com.intersys.systextil.connection.Amount rendimento
    • metros_lineares

      public final br.com.intersys.systextil.connection.Amount metros_lineares
    • metros_cubicos

      public final double metros_cubicos
    • gramatura_1

      public final double gramatura_1
    • largura_1

      public final double largura_1
    • largura_2

      public final double largura_2
    • tipo_produto

      public final int tipo_produto
    • composicao_01

      public final String composicao_01
    • composicao_02

      public final String composicao_02
    • composicao_03

      public final String composicao_03
    • composicao_04

      public final String composicao_04
    • composicao_05

      public final String composicao_05
    • perc_composicao1

      public final br.com.intersys.systextil.connection.Amount perc_composicao1
    • perc_composicao2

      public final br.com.intersys.systextil.connection.Amount perc_composicao2
    • perc_composicao3

      public final br.com.intersys.systextil.connection.Amount perc_composicao3
    • perc_composicao4

      public final br.com.intersys.systextil.connection.Amount perc_composicao4
    • perc_composicao5

      public final br.com.intersys.systextil.connection.Amount perc_composicao5
    • simbolo_1

      public final String simbolo_1
    • simbolo_2

      public final String simbolo_2
    • simbolo_3

      public final String simbolo_3
    • simbolo_4

      public final String simbolo_4
    • simbolo_5

      public final String simbolo_5
    • codigo_embalagem

      public final int codigo_embalagem
    • peso_rolo

      public final double peso_rolo
    • gramatura_2

      public final double gramatura_2
    • gramatura_3

      public final double gramatura_3
    • comp_max_enfesto

      public final br.com.intersys.systextil.connection.Amount comp_max_enfesto
    • qtde_max_enfesto

      public final int qtde_max_enfesto
    • lote_fabr_pecas

      public final int lote_fabr_pecas
    • cod_processo

      public final int cod_processo
    • codigo_pente

      public final String codigo_pente
    • largura_pente

      public final br.com.intersys.systextil.connection.Amount largura_pente
    • qtde_fios

      public final int qtde_fios
    • batidas_metro

      public final br.com.intersys.systextil.connection.Amount batidas_metro
  • Method Details

    • get

      public static Tamanho get(br.com.intersys.systextil.connection.AppConnection conn, String nivel, String referencia, String tamanho)
      Returns:
      o registro da tabela BASI_020 ou nulo se não for encontrado
    • updateComposicoes

      public static boolean updateComposicoes(br.com.intersys.systextil.connection.AppConnection conn, CodProduto item, ProdutoComposicao[] composicoes)
      Atualiza as composições. É necessário garantir que haja pelo menos cinco composições, mesmo que estejam preenchidas com zeros e espaços.
      Returns:
      se foi afetado um registro
    • getComposicoes

      public ProdutoComposicao[] getComposicoes()
      Retorna as composições associadas a este Tamanho, isto é, todas as que possuem nome e percentagem maior do que zero.
    • getReferencia

      public Referencia getReferencia(br.com.intersys.systextil.connection.AppConnection conn)
    • getTamanhoRef

      public TamanhoRef getTamanhoRef(br.com.intersys.systextil.connection.AppConnection conn)